The verdict

SPVG Marinette runs at 123% of its industry's injury rate - more dangerous than the typical Cylinders, pressure, heavy gauge metal, manufacturing workplace, earning a grade D.

SPVG Marinette: 4.1 TCR = 123% of Cylinders, pressure, heavy gauge metal, manufacturing BLS 3.3 · 9y Form 300A (see methodology below)

SPVG Marinette injury rate improved

SPVG Marinette's TCR fell 1.7 from 5.3 in 2016 to 3.6 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2023 at 9.1 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.27×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2016=5.3 · 2017=3.3 · 2018=6.3 · 2019=2.8 · 2020=2.8 · 2021=1.5 · 2022=1.9 · 2023=9.1 · 2024=3.6

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 3.6 1.1 7 3 0
2023 9.1 1.3 11 10 0
2022 1.9 0.5 4 0 0
2021 1.5 0.0 3 0 0
2020 2.8 0.0 5 0 0
2019 2.8 0.5 6 0 0
2018 6.3 2.4 13 0 0
2017 3.3 1.4 6 1 0
2016 5.3 3.1 12 0 0
